Census Tract 06037405400: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in Census Tract 06037405400?
The median home value in Census Tract 06037405400 is $646,000, higher than 85% of U.S. tracts.
How much is property tax in Census Tract 06037405400?
The median annual property tax in Census Tract 06037405400 is $4,514,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is Census Tract 06037405400 expensive to live in?
Homes in Census Tract 06037405400 cost about 6.07× the median household income, higher than 82% of U.S. tracts.
What is the average rent in Census Tract 06037405400?
The median gross rent in Census Tract 06037405400 is $1,777 a month, higher than 74% of U.S. tracts.
How much have home prices grown in Census Tract 06037405400?
Home prices in Census Tract 06037405400 have moved 38% over the past five years (0.69%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in Census Tract 06037405400?
Census Tract 06037405400 averages 65°F year-round, summer highs near 89°F, winter lows around 43°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als).
Is Census Tract 06037405400 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
Census Tract 06037405400's FEMA National Risk Index score is 48.9 (near the U.S. tracts median).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is earthquake. Modeled coastal-flood loss is negligible.
